1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is equilibrium in the context of molecular movement?

Back

Equilibrium is the state reached when molecules move from an area of high concentration to an area of low concentration until the concentrations are equal throughout.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are the reactants of photosynthesis?

Back

The reactants of photosynthesis are carbon dioxide and water.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What type of cells are plants and animals made of?

Back

Plants and animals are made of eukaryotic cells.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the gel-like substance inside of cells called?

Back

The gel-like substance inside of cells is called cytoplasm.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is diffusion?

Back

Diffusion is the process by which molecules move from an area of high concentration to an area of low concentration.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is osmosis?

Back

Osmosis is the movement of water molecules through a selectively permeable membrane from an area of low solute concentration to an area of high solute concentration.
